Credential theft via unneutralized ticket links
Published Apr 10, 2024 · Updated Aug 2, 2024
HTML injection in Leantime 3.0.6 allows remote attackers to place malicious links in new tickets through the ticket creation interface. The ticket workflow accepts attacker-supplied anchor or href markup and renders the stored content without neutralizing HTML. A victim must follow the rendered link, which can redirect the browser to an attacker-controlled login page for credential theft.
